Finding well approximating lattices for a finite set of points

Abstract
In this paper we address the problem of finding well approximating lattices for a given finite set of points in . More precisely, we search for such that is close to for every . First we deal with the one-dimensional case, where we show that in a sense the results are almost the best possible. These results easily extend to the multi-dimensional case where the directions of the axes are given, too. Thereafter we treat the general multi-dimensional case. Our method relies on the LLL algorithm. Finally we apply the least squares algorithm to optimize the results. We give several examples to illustrate our approach.
